On this weekend: Rosalia festival – Rosé and Champagne heaven in the Budapest City Park
They say that every miracle lasts for three days, just like the Rosalia Festival in the heart of the capital.
Between May 12th and 14th, City Park comes to life and will be totally immersed in pink. Rosé, champagne, fine wines, street food, concerts, and of course love- all happening at the biggest season-opener wine event in Budapest. In addition to the more than 50 winemakers, the newest members of the burgeoning street food movement will also be introduced. On stage every night, concerts and parties will entertain wine aficionados. Performers will include; Bye Alex and the Slepp, Muriel, Zaporozec, Blahalouisiana and DJ Laci Juhász. Fonó is preparing an exciting and youthful folklore program: a folk dancing flashmob from Hero’s Square, and there will be an introduction from the always entertaining Vadrózsák Folk Dance Ensemble.
Rosalia – Rosé and Champagne Park Opening Hours:
Friday May 12th 14:00-24:00
Saturday May 13th 12:00-24:00
Sunday May 14th 10:00-21:00
Entry is Free, but to taste the wines, you must purchase a crystal tasting glass for 1000 HUF.
